Loading Now

StringTask2

A vẫn đang tham dự lớp học lập trình. Lần này là bài tập viết một chương trình nhập một chuỗi str, sau đó nếu có chữ viết hoa trong chuỗi thì thay thế chúng bằng những chữ viết thường. Xóa hết tất cả các kí tự đặc biệt và chèn dấu “.” trước mỗi kí tự thường có trong chuỗi đó.

Biết các kí tự đặc biệt là những kí tự “A”,”O”,”Y”,”E”,”U”,”I”. Chương trình sẽ sẽ nhận đầu vào là mỗi chuỗi và đầu ra là một chuỗi sau khi xử lí những yêu cầu trên.

A đang loay hoay không biết làm bài này như thế nào. Bạn hãy giúp A nhé.

Ví dụ:

  • Với str = "tour". Đầu ra stringTask2(str) = ".t.r".
  • Với str = "aBAcAba". Đầu ra stringTask2(str) = ".b.c.b".

Đầu vào/Đầu ra:

  • [Thời gian chạy] 0.5s với C++, 3s với Java và C#, 4s với Python, Go và JavaScript.
  • [Đầu vào] String str.

      0<=str.size()<=10^5

  • [Đầu ra] String
    Chuỗi sau khi biến đổi xong

Post Comment

Contact